29 CFR 1910.146(f)(7): The entry permit that documented compliance and authorized entry to a permit space did not identify the hazards of the permit space to be entered: Employees entered the Stage 8 Tank on February 22, 2014 and the entry permit was not completed with information regarding potential confined space hazards and contained conflicting information regarding lockout and other hazard control.

29 CFR 1910.146(g)(1): The employer did not provide training so that all employees whose work was regulated by 29 CFR 1910.146 (permit required confined spaces) acquired the understanding, knowledge, and skills necessary for the safe performance of the duties assigned under 29 CFR 1910.146: Employees operated a forklift with a Pelsue #PNUF600-A Series Aluminum forklift basket for non-entry retrieval/rescue during permit required confined space entry and the operators had not been provided training to operate, inspect and maintain the Pelsue retrieval system prior to using it.

29 CFR 1910.147(f)(3)(ii)(D): Each authorized employee did not affix a personal lockout or tagout device to the group lockout device before working on the machine or equipment: Employees engaged in permit required confined space entries of the Dept. 66 paint line tanks were performing servicing and maintenance work and the employees did not apply their own locks to the group lockout devices prior to engaging in work.

29 CFR 1910.178(l)(3)(i)(G): Powered industrial truck operators did not receive initial training in the following truck-related topics, Fork and attachment adaptation, operation, and use limitations: Employees operated forklifts with a Pelsue #PNUF600-A Series aluminum forklift basket during confined space entry procedures and the employer had not trained forklift operators on the use of the attachment and forklift operations with the basket on.
